El Paso Independent School District Captivates Learning With Questionmark

El Paso Independent School District, which serves 63,000 students on 92 campuses with about 4,500 teachers, needed scalable, anytime/anywhere training to expand technology use and integrate it into instruction. Christopher Sherman and his team of 10 technical site coordinators turned to Questionmark, integrating it with Adobe Captivate to build interactive, realistic online learning modules and assessments for teachers.

Using Questionmark to deliver QML-based assessments authored in Captivate, Sherman developed roughly 60 interactive modules (simulations, clickable tasks, step-by-step workflows) with built-in reporting and CPE credit tracking. The Questionmark solution made many assessments mandatory (e.g., about 3,400 elementary and middle-school teachers had to pass before receiving laptops), streamlined certification processes like warehouse ordering, and provided auditable reporting—delivering measurable district-wide training, compliance, and credit-tracking improvements.
